要使用curl发送multipart/form-data请求,你需要使用-F或--form选项 代码语言:javascript 复制 curl-XPOST-H"Content-Type: multipart/form-data"-F"field1=value1"-F"field2=@/path/to/file.jpg"http://example.com/upload 在这个示例中: -X POST:指定HTT
1. 理解 curl 命令和 multipart/form-data 格式 curl 是一个命令行工具,用于在命令行或脚本中发起网络请求。 multipart/form-data 是一种用于在表单中编码文件的 MIME 类型。它允许你在同一个请求中发送多个文件和其他表单数据。 2. 准备需要传输的多个文件 假设你有两个文件 file1.txt 和file2.jpg 需要上传...
代理设置: curl -x http://proxy-server:port -X POST -F "file=@/path/to/file.txt" http://example.com/upload 选择哪种方法取决于目标服务器API的具体要求。大多数现代API都支持multipart/form-data格式的文件上传。 相关搜索: ...
curl -v -F upload=@文件名 URL 例如: curl -v -F file=@aesecb.c http://192.168.160.83:8080/cmc/test_firmware_upload.html
使用curl 上传文件,multipart/form-data 1. 不使用-F,curl内置multipart/form-data功能; 2. 文件内容与真实数据无关,用abc代替数据,依然可以上传成功; 3. name 为服务端获取文件的字段; 4. 换行和---的数量需要一致。 curl -H"Content-Type: multipart/form-data; boundary=---0x15f0e7eb752"--data " ...
--config FILE 指定配置文件 --connect-timeout SECONDS 连接超时设置 --continue-at OFFSET 断点续转 -f/--fail 连接失败时不显示http错误 -F, --form CONTENT 模拟 HTTP 表单数据提交(multipart POST) (H) --form-string STRING 模拟 HTTP 表单数据提交 (H) ...
下面举例multipart/form-data的上传形式 form表示采用form表单形式 curl -X POST http://127.0.0.1:9090/doc/excelImport -F file=@doc.xlsx 或者全拼写法 curl -X POST http://127.0.0.1:9090/doc/excelImport --form file=@doc.xlsx 三、参考致谢 ...
curl -X POST http://192.168.4.11/member/signIn --data "username=root&password=admin" 9+ # multipart/form-data带文件的上传命令 10+ curl -X POST http://localhost:8988/v1/upload -H "accept: application/json" -H "Content-Type: multipart/form-data" -F "file=@/var/server/backup-back/...
curl_setopt($curl, CURLOPT_POSTFIELDS, $post_data); curl_setopt($curl, CURLOPT_HTTPHEADER, [ "Content-Type: multipart/form-data; boundary=" . static::$delimiter, "Content-...
multipart/form-data; Body Content-Disposition: form-data; name="file"; filename="xx.jp...